Yes. it sounds bad. Dubbed the helicopter noise. It sounds like a misfiring engine. I had AFM tuned out of my truck so it never goes into V4 mode. Sounds way better at all speeds.

 

 

 

I think you're confusing drone with the V4 engine note. Drone is when one certain frequency of sound becomes shrill and hurts the ears. The V4 engine note just plain sounds bad. Not sure if the Borla kits have an internal flapper valve to mitigate that noise.
